Лабораторные работы №№1-3 по дисциплине: Алгоритмы и структуры данных. Вариант № 12

Цена:
900 руб.

Состав работы

material.view.file_icon
material.view.file_icon
material.view.file_icon
material.view.file_icon
material.view.file_icon BuildLog.htm
material.view.file_icon mt.dep
material.view.file_icon Task.exe
material.view.file_icon Task.exe.intermediate.manifest
material.view.file_icon Task.obj
material.view.file_icon Task.pdb
material.view.file_icon vc80.idb
material.view.file_icon vc80.pdb
material.view.file_icon Task.cpp
material.view.file_icon Task.ncb
material.view.file_icon Task.sln
material.view.file_icon Task.suo
material.view.file_icon Task.vcproj
material.view.file_icon Отчет.doc
material.view.file_icon
material.view.file_icon
material.view.file_icon
material.view.file_icon
material.view.file_icon BuildLog.htm
material.view.file_icon mt.dep
material.view.file_icon Task.exe
material.view.file_icon Task.exe.intermediate.manifest
material.view.file_icon Task.obj
material.view.file_icon Task.pdb
material.view.file_icon vc80.idb
material.view.file_icon vc80.pdb
material.view.file_icon Task.cpp
material.view.file_icon Task.ncb
material.view.file_icon Task.sln
material.view.file_icon Task.suo
material.view.file_icon Task.vcproj
material.view.file_icon
material.view.file_icon
material.view.file_icon
material.view.file_icon BuildLog.htm
material.view.file_icon mt.dep
material.view.file_icon Task.exe
material.view.file_icon Task.exe.intermediate.manifest
material.view.file_icon Task.obj
material.view.file_icon Task.pdb
material.view.file_icon vc80.idb
material.view.file_icon vc80.pdb
material.view.file_icon Task.cpp
material.view.file_icon Task.ncb
material.view.file_icon Task.sln
material.view.file_icon Task.suo
material.view.file_icon Task.vcproj
material.view.file_icon Отчет.doc
material.view.file_icon
material.view.file_icon
material.view.file_icon
material.view.file_icon BuildLog.htm
material.view.file_icon mt.dep
material.view.file_icon Task.exe
material.view.file_icon Task.exe.intermediate.manifest
material.view.file_icon Task.obj
material.view.file_icon Task.pdb
material.view.file_icon vc80.idb
material.view.file_icon vc80.pdb
material.view.file_icon Task.cpp
material.view.file_icon Task.ncb
material.view.file_icon Task.sln
material.view.file_icon Task.suo
material.view.file_icon Task.vcproj
material.view.file_icon Отчет.doc
Работа представляет собой rar архив с файлами (распаковать онлайн), которые открываются в программах:
  • Microsoft Word

Описание

Вариант № 12

Лабораторная работа №1 - Линейные односвязные списки.

Цель: изучение и освоение использование структур и линейных списков.

Задание:
1. На основе материалов конспекта лекций (раздел 3) и рекомендуемой литературы изучить теоретический материал по программированию односвязного списка.
2. Сформировать однонаправленный список целых чисел заданной (см. табл. 1) длины и вывести его на экран.
3. Рассчитать заданный (см. табл. 1) показатель на основе значений элементов списка и вывести значение показателя на экран.
4. Выполнить заданную (см. табл. 1) обработку списка и вывести обработанный список на экран.


Таблица 1 - Индивидуальные задания к лабораторной работе №1:

вар. Число элементов Критерий для анализа Обработка
12 10 Минимальный положительный элемент K Отрицательные элементы увеличить на K


Выводы по работе:
==========================================================================

Лабораторная работа №2 - Двусвязные списки

Цель работы: изучить понятие и способы описания двусвязных списков и освоить их программную реализацию средствами языка С++.

Задание:
1. На основе материалов конспекта лекций (раздел 3) и рекомендуемой литературы изучить теоретический материал по программированию двусвязного и кольцевого списка.
2. Составить программу на языке С++, в которой реализовать двусвязный список целых чисел. Предусмотреть операции добавления, изменения и удаления элемента в указанной позиции.
3. Сформировать список произвольных целых чисел (не менее 10 элементов) и вывести его на экран.
4. В соответствии с индивидуальным вариантом (табл. 2) обработать данные списка. При этом не использовать дополнительные списки или массивы. Обработанные данные вывести на экран.
5. Модифицировать программу для работы с кольцевым двусвязным списком и протестировать ее работу.
6. Сравнить реализации обоих списков и сделать выводы.

Таблица 2 - Индивидуальные задания к лабораторной работе №2:

варианта Обработка
12 Проходя список слева направо из списка повторяющиеся элементы

Анализ полученных результатов:
===========================================================================

Лабораторная работа №3 - Бинарные деревья

Цель работы: изучить понятие и способы описания бинарных деревьев и освоить их приемы программирования алгоритмов их обработки.

Задание
1. На основе материалов конспекта лекций (раздел 5) и рекомендуемой литературы изучить теоретический материал по программированию бинарных деревьев.
2. Сформировать дерево (деревья) двоичного поиска и вывести его (их) на экран.
3. Выполнить обработку данных на этом бинарном дереве (табл. 3, задание 1) и вывести обработанное дерево на экран.
4. На полученном бинарном дереве найти заданную характеристику (табл. 3, задание 2) и вывести ее на экран.

Таблица 3 - Индивидуальные задания к лабораторной работе №3
№ Задание 1 Задание 2
варианта (преобразование) (определение характеристики)
12  Дано бинарное дерево. Укажите номера двух уровней
Поменять местами корень бинарного дерева, сумма
дерева и элемент, наиболее элементов которых максимальна.
близкий к среднему арифметическому
элементов дерева.

Выводы по работе:

Дополнительная информация

Уважаемый студент, дистанционного обучения,
Оценена Ваша работа по предмету: Алгоритмы и структуры данных
Вид работы: Лабораторная работа 1 - 3
Оценка: Зачёт
Дата оценки: 14.04.2021
Рецензия: Уважаемый,

Полетайкин Алексей Николаевич

Помогу с вашим вариантом, другой работой или дисциплиной.
E-mail: sneroy20@gmail.com
Лабораторные работы №№1-3 по дисциплине: Алгоритмы и структуры данных. Вариант №12
Лабораторная работа №1 Тема: Линейные односвязные списки. Цель: изучение и освоение использование структур и линейных списков. Задание: 1. На основе материалов конспекта лекций (раздел 3) и рекомендуемой литературы изучить теоретический материал по программированию односвязного списка. 2. Сформировать однонаправленный список целых чисел заданной (см. табл. 1) длины и вывести его на экран. 3. Рассчитать заданный (см. табл. 1) показатель на основе значений элементов списка и вывести значение показ
User IT-STUDHELP : 30 декабря 2021
900 руб.
promo
Контрольная работа и Лабораторные работы №№1-3 по дисциплине: Алгоритмы и структуры данных. Вариант №12
Выполнение работы Таблица 1. Варианты заданных предметных областей (ХХ – 2 последние цифры пароля) ХХ Предметная область Атрибуты информации Критерий отбора 12 37 62 87 Микросхемы памяти обозначение, разрядность, емкость, время доступа, количество на схеме, стоимость Схемы памяти с заданной разрядностью Часть I – Статические структуры 1. На основе материалов конспекта лекций, рекомендуемой литературы и материалов сети Интернет изучить теоретический материал по программированию статических ст
User IT-STUDHELP : 30 декабря 2021
1600 руб.
promo
Алгоритмы и структуры данных. Вариант №12
Выполнение работы Таблица 1. Варианты заданных предметных областей (ХХ – 2 последние цифры пароля) ХХ Предметная область Атрибуты информации Критерий отбора 12 37 62 87 Микросхемы памяти обозначение, разрядность, емкость, время доступа, количество на схеме, стоимость Схемы памяти с заданной разрядностью Часть I – Статические структуры 1. На основе материалов конспекта лекций, рекомендуемой литературы и материалов сети Интернет изучить теоретический материал по программированию статических с
User IT-STUDHELP : 30 декабря 2021
850 руб.
promo
Лабораторная работа №№1-3 по дисциплине: Алгоритмы и структуры данных. Вариант №3
Лабораторная работа №1 Тема: Линейные односвязные списки. Цель: изучение и освоение использование структур и линейных списков. Задание: 1. На основе материалов конспекта лекций (раздел 3) и рекомендуемой литературы изучить теоретический материал по программированию односвязного списка. 2. Сформировать однонаправленный список целых чисел заданной (см. табл. 1) длины и вывести его на экран. 3. Рассчитать заданный (см. табл. 1) показатель на основе значений элементов списка и вывести значение пок
User IT-STUDHELP : 15 ноября 2021
900 руб.
promo
Лабораторные работы 1-3 по дисциплине: Алгоритмы и структуры данных. Вариант №14
Лабораторная работа 1 Задание Тема: Линейные односвязные списки. Цель: изучение и освоение использование структур и линейных списков. Задание: 1. На основе материалов конспекта лекций (раздел 3) и рекомендуемой литературы изучить теоретический материал по программированию односвязного списка. 2. Сформировать однонаправленный список целых чисел заданной (см. табл. 1) длины и вывести его на экран. 3. Рассчитать заданный (см. табл. 1) показатель на основе значений элементов списка и вывести значе
User IT-STUDHELP : 3 мая 2023
900 руб.
Лабораторные работы 1-3 по дисциплине: Алгоритмы и структуры данных. Вариант №14 promo
Лабораторные работы №№1-3 по дисциплине: Алгоритмы и структуры данных. Вариант №07
Лабораторная работа №1 по дисциплине «Алгоритмы и структуры данных» Тема: Линейные односвязные списки. Цель: изучение и освоение использование структур и линейных списков. Задание: 1. На основе материалов конспекта лекций (раздел 3) и рекомендуемой литературы изучить теоретический материал по программированию односвязного списка. 2. Сформировать однонаправленный список целых чисел заданной (см. табл. 1) длины и вывести его на экран. 3. Рассчитать заданный (см. табл. 1) показатель на основе знач
User IT-STUDHELP : 6 февраля 2022
900 руб.
promo
Лабораторные работы №№1-3 по дисциплине: Алгоритмы и структуры данных. Вариант №7
Вариант № 7 Лабораторная работа №1 Тема: Линейные односвязные списки. Цель: изучение и освоение использование структур и линейных списков. Задание: 1. На основе материалов конспекта лекций (раздел 3) и рекомендуемой литературы изучить теоретический материал по программированию односвязного списка. 2. Сформировать однонаправленный список целых чисел заданной (см. табл. 1) длины и вывести его на экран. 3. Рассчитать заданный (см. табл. 1) показатель на основе значений элементов списка и вывести з
User IT-STUDHELP : 17 мая 2021
900 руб.
promo
Лабораторной работе №1. Алгоритмы и структуры данных. Множества.
Лабораторной работе №1. Алгоритмы и структуры данных. Множества. Цель работы Исследование четырех способов хранения множеств в памяти ЭВМ Задание Инициализировать множество Е, содержащее шестнадцатеричные цифры, имеющиеся в А или В, но отсутствующие в С и в D E = A+B – С - D Постановка задачи и описание решения Задача заключается в том, чтобы образовать объединение множеств А и В и вычесть из него С и D. Для реализации задачи используется 4 способа хранения множеств: массивы, списки, массивы
User DiKey : 23 марта 2023
75 руб.
Лабораторной работе №1. Алгоритмы и структуры данных. Множества.
ПРЕОБРАЗОВАНИЕ ЭПЮРА (Точка, прямая, плоскость). Вариант №21. 2020г.
Работа включает в себя метрические, позиционные и конструктив-ные задачи, связанные с построением проекций геометрических фигур, отвечающих заданным условиям. Каждому обучающемуся необходимо выполнить следующие три задачи: Задача № 1. Построить проекции плоского многоугольника по за-данным условиям. Задача № 2. Построить проекции расстояния от заданной точки до плоского многоугольника. Задача № 3. Определить размеры (натуральную величину) плоского многоугольника. вариант 21
User werchak : 8 ноября 2021
550 руб.
ПРЕОБРАЗОВАНИЕ ЭПЮРА (Точка, прямая, плоскость). Вариант №21. 2020г.
Алгоритмы и вычислительные методы оптимизации. Лабораторные работы №№1-3. Вариант 1.
Лабораторная 1 Задание Написать программу, находящую решение системы линейных уравнений методом Жордана-Гаусса с выбором главного элемента в столбце. Вариант 1 { (3*x_1+x_2+5*x_3-2*x_4+3*x_5=35@4*x_1+3*x_2-7*x_3+5*x_4+6&*x_5=54@-7*x_1+5*x_2+4*x_3+x_4-x_5=-96@x_1+4*x_2+x_3-3*x_4-10*x_5=-71@6*x_1-9*x_2-8*x_3-8*x_4-2*x_5=59) Выбранный язык программирования C# Лабораторная 2 Задание Решите аналитически матричную игру 2×2, заданную платежной матрицей (найдите оптимальные стратегии игроков и цену
User nik200511 : 11 февраля 2020
134 руб.
Алгоритмы и вычислительные методы оптимизации. Лабораторные работы №№1-3. Вариант 1.
Основы расчетов на прочность и жесткость типовых элементов конструкций ВолгГТУ Контрольная работа №2 Задача 7 Вариант 2
Энергетический метод расчета упругих систем Для плоской рамы (рис. 12.5) подобрать размер поперечного сечения двутаврового профиля.
User Z24 : 16 ноября 2025
250 руб.
Основы расчетов на прочность и жесткость типовых элементов конструкций ВолгГТУ Контрольная работа №2 Задача 7 Вариант 2
Контрольная работа по дисциплине: Управление IT проектами. Вариант общий
*** Контрольная содержит 2 файла: пояснительную записку в MS Word и проект в MS Project *** Содержание Введение 3 1. Концепция и Устав проекта 5 2. Содержание и сроки проекта 8 3 Ресурсы и стоимость проекта 10 4. Риски проекта 13 Заключение 17 Список используемых источников 18 Приложение А 19 Цель работы: Разработка и реализация комплекса мероприятий по оптимизации, поддержке и обслуживанию серверов, сетевой инфраструктуры и рабочих компьютеров предприятия с целью повышения их эффективности
User xtrail : 16 августа 2024
1000 руб.
promo
up Наверх